Management Commentary
Company leadership has emphasized the importance of maintaining balance sheet strength while pursuing selective growth opportunities. Merchants Bancorp has historically focused on relationship-based banking services and specialty lending products that differentiate it from larger national competitors.
The institution's management team has consistently highlighted its commitment to credit quality and operational efficiency. During recent earnings discussions, executives have pointed to the company's diversified revenue streams as a key strategic advantage, particularly in periods of market uncertainty.
Merchants Bancorp operates through multiple business lines, including mortgage warehousing facilities for independent mortgage lenders, multifamily and healthcare facility lending, and traditional commercial banking services. This diversification has allowed the company to generate fee income and interest revenue across various economic conditions.
The company's approach to risk management has been a consistent theme in its operational philosophy, with management prioritizing asset quality metrics and maintaining adequate capital reserves. These priorities reflect broader industry trends toward increased prudential oversight following recent regional banking sector challenges.

Forward Guidance
Looking ahead, Merchants Bancorp appears positioned to continue executing its long-term strategic plan, which centers on selective loan growth, net interest margin management, and operational efficiency improvements. The regional banking sector has faced headwinds from the flat-to-inverted yield curve, and institutions like MBIN continue to adapt their strategies accordingly.
The company's specialty lending operations, particularly its mortgage warehousing and healthcare facility financing segments, may benefit from ongoing structural trends in housing finance and healthcare real estate. These niche markets often provide more stable income streams compared to traditional commercial lending.
Capital allocation priorities likely include organic growth in proven business lines while maintaining appropriate dividend policies and retained earnings for future flexibility. The institution's conservative approach to leverage and liquidity positioning provides a foundation for navigating potential economic uncertainties.
Investors and analysts will likely monitor net interest margin trends, credit quality metrics, and loan growth patterns in upcoming quarters to assess the company's ability to sustain its financial performance. The broader regional banking sector continues to consolidate, and mid-sized institutions like Merchants Bancorp may find opportunities for market share expansion in underserved regions.
